Address

Rvs4qH6Kp4PoLD51erUM8ija6Uy4RT9qpBCopy

Total Received

93179.42957346 RDD

Total Sent

93179.42957346 RDD

№ Transactions

2

Final Balance

0 RDD

Transactions
Filter